Clinical Pharmacy Services: Enhancing Patient Care Across the Health System
What Are Clinical Pharmacy Services?
Clinical pharmacy services are the professional activities performed by pharmacists who are directly involved in patient care. Unlike traditional dispensing roles, clinical pharmacists apply their drugknowledge, analytical skills, and evidencebased practice to optimize medication therapy, prevent adverse drug events, and improve health outcomes. These services are delivered in many settingshospitals, ambulatory clinics, longterm care facilities, and community pharmaciesthrough collaboration with physicians, nurses, and other healthcare professionals.
Core Components of Clinical Pharmacy Practice
Medication Therapy Management (MTM)
MTM is a systematic approach that includes medication review, identification of drugrelated problems, development of individualized care plans, and patient education. The goal is to ensure each medication is appropriate, effective, safe, and used correctly.
Comprehensive Medication Review (CMR)
During a CMR, the pharmacist evaluates a patients entire medication regimen, looking for duplicates, interactions, dosing errors, or unnecessary drugs. Recommendations are documented and communicated to the prescriber for possible adjustments.
Antimicrobial Stewardship
Clinical pharmacists play a pivotal role in antimicrobial stewardship programs (ASPs) by guiding appropriate antibiotic selection, dosing, and duration, as well as monitoring for resistance patterns and adverse effects.
Therapeutic Drug Monitoring (TDM)
For narrowtherapeuticindex drugs (e.g., vancomycin, aminoglycosides, lithium), pharmacists interpret laboratory results, adjust doses, and counsel patients on timing and dietary considerations.
Transition of Care Services
When patients move between care settingssuch as from hospital to homepharmacists reconcile medications, educate patients, and coordinate followup appointments to reduce readmission rates.
Interdisciplinary Collaboration
Clinical pharmacists are integral members of the healthcare team. Their collaboration typically includes:
Physician Rounds: Providing druginformation, dosing adjustments, and evidencebased recommendations in real time.
Nursing Support: Assisting with administration timing, monitoring for side effects, and educating nursing staff on highrisk medications.
Pharmacy Technicians: Delegating dispensing tasks while focusing on clinical responsibilities.
Quality Improvement Committees: Contributing data and expertise to reduce medication errors and improve protocol compliance.
These partnerships create an environment where medication decisions are continuously evaluated and optimized.
Technology and Informatics in Clinical Pharmacy
Modern clinical pharmacy relies heavily on healthinformation technology. Key tools include:
Electronic Health Records (EHRs): Enable realtime access to patient histories, lab results, and medication lists.
Clinical Decision Support Systems (CDSS): Provide alerts for drug interactions, dosing errors, and duplicate therapies.
Pharmacy Automation: Streamlines compounding, dispensing, and inventory management, freeing pharmacists for direct patient care.
Data Analytics Platforms: Allow measurement of outcomes such as readmission rates, adverse drug event reductions, and costsavings.
When integrated thoughtfully, technology augments the pharmacists ability to deliver safe, evidencebased care.
Outcomes and Benefits of Clinical Pharmacy Services
Multiple studies have documented the positive impact of clinical pharmacy services on both patient health and healthsystem economics. Some documented benefits include:
Reduction in medicationrelated hospital readmissions by 1530%.
Improved control of chronic diseases such as hypertension, diabetes, and asthma.
Decrease in adverse drug events, especially in highrisk populations like the elderly.
Cost avoidance ranging from $500 to $2,000 per patient through optimized drug therapy and reduced length of stay.
Higher patient satisfaction scores related to medication education and counseling.
These outcomes demonstrate that investing in clinical pharmacists is both a qualityimprovement and a fiscal strategy.
Challenges and Future Directions
Despite clear benefits, several barriers can limit the expansion of clinical pharmacy services:
Workforce Shortage: Limited numbers of pharmacists with advanced clinical training.
Reimbursement Issues: Inconsistent payer policies for clinical activities such as MTM.
Integration Gaps: Variability in how institutions embed pharmacists into care teams.
Future growth will likely depend on:
Standardizing credentialing pathways (e.g., board certification in ambulatory care).
Expanding reimbursement models that recognize clinical pharmacist services as billable.
Leveraging telepharmacy and remote monitoring to reach underserved populations.
Continuing research that quantifies outcomes across diverse health systems.
